The Risk of Solvent Attack on Polystyrene Boards
Traditional solvent-based glues are often too aggressive for sensitive foams. If you apply a standard contact adhesive to expanded polystyrene (EPS) or extruded polystyrene (XPS), the solvents can literally eat the board. This chemical degradation looks like melting, pitting, or shrinking. It ruins the structural integrity and the thermal properties of the insulation. Using a solvent-free or specially formulated spray adhesive for foam insulation boards is a non-negotiable requirement to prevent this permanent damage. You should always check the technical data sheet for polystyrene compatibility before you start. We see many projects fail because of this simple oversight.
Improving Thermal Efficiency through Better Bonding
Thermal performance isn’t just about the board itself; it’s about how it sits against the substrate. Poorly bonded boards leave air gaps. These gaps allow for convection currents, which lead to cold bridges and significant heat loss. A tight, continuous bond eliminates these pockets. This improves the overall U-value of the structure by ensuring the insulation works as a single, cohesive layer. In both residential and industrial settings, consistent adhesive coverage ensures the building remains energy efficient. It also prevents moisture from becoming trapped behind the panels. This protects the building fabric and prevents mould growth over the long term.

Selecting Adhesives for PIR PUR and Polystyrene Boards
Rigid insulation panels come in various chemical compositions, each reacting differently to adhesive carriers. PIR (Polyisocyanurate) and PUR (Polyurethane) boards are favoured for their high thermal resistance and structural rigidity. These panels often feature aluminium foil facings, which present a unique challenge. Aluminium is non-porous and has a low surface tension. This causes many standard glues to bead up rather than spread evenly. Using a high-performance spray adhesive for foam insulation boards ensures the formula contains the necessary wetting agents to grip the foil skin securely.
Substrate type also dictates your adhesive requirements. Porous materials like concrete, brick, or timber act like sponges. They tend to draw the liquid carrier out of the adhesive too quickly. If you don’t account for this, the bond will be starved of glue and will eventually fail. You must apply a higher volume of adhesive to these “thirsty” surfaces compared to non-porous metal or plastic. Professional standards, such as the Unified Facilities Guide Specifications for insulation, highlight the necessity of matching adhesive volumes to specific substrate porosity to maintain long-term structural integrity.
Bonding PIR and PUR Rigid Foam Panels
Foil-faced PIR and PUR boards require a contact spray with high solids content. This provides the “grab” needed for immediate positioning. When you work with masonry, the surface is often dusty or uneven. You must clean the area thoroughly, but a high-tack spray can help bridge minor surface irregularities. Weight is another critical factor. If you bond thick rigid panels to a ceiling, the initial tack must be strong enough to hold the board’s weight whilst the adhesive cures. This prevents the need for excessive mechanical propping during the installation process.
Safe Adhesives for EPS and XPS Polystyrene
Polystyrene materials, including Expanded (EPS) and Extruded (XPS), are far more sensitive than PIR. Traditional adhesives often contain chlorinated solvents like dichloromethane. These chemicals will melt the foam on contact, leaving you with a ruined board. You must use a non-chlorinated spray adhesive for foam insulation boards to avoid this chemical attack. Verification is simple; check the canister for a “polystyrene safe” label. Even with the correct product, we always recommend testing a small, inconspicuous area of the foam before you begin full-scale application. Fibrous materials like mineral wool or rock wool also require careful handling. These surfaces are loose and can shed fibres, which weakens the bond. A high-solids spray is essential here to penetrate the top layer of fibres and create a stable anchor point. This prevents the insulation from delaminating under its own weight or due to building vibrations.

Comparing Polyurethane and Contact Spray Adhesives for Insulation
Selecting the right spray adhesive for foam insulation boards often comes down to the scale of the task and the condition of the substrate. One-component polyurethane (PU) adhesives are the heavy hitters of the industry. These formulas are moisture-curing, meaning they react with humidity in the air and the material to form a rigid, structural bond. In contrast, aerosol contact adhesives rely on the evaporation of solvents to create a tack that bonds two surfaces together. Whilst contact sprays offer unmatched speed for light panels, PU adhesives provide the gap-filling properties required for rougher masonry.
Open times and curing cycles differ significantly between these two types. A contact spray usually requires a few minutes to flash off before you can press the board into place. Once joined, the bond is almost instant. Polyurethane adhesives have a longer open time, often allowing for adjustments for up to ten minutes. However, they take longer to reach full structural strength. Yield also varies based on the delivery system. A standard 500ml aerosol is perfect for domestic underfloor heating or small wall patches. For industrial projects, 22-litre canisters are far more efficient. They reduce the cost per square metre and minimise the downtime spent switching cans.
High Yield Polyurethane Bead Adhesives
Moisture-cure polyurethane is unique because it expands slightly during the curing process. This expansion is a major advantage when you’re working with uneven walls, as the adhesive fills voids that would otherwise become cold bridges. Applying the adhesive in a bead pattern provides excellent resistance against wind uplift, making it a preferred choice for bituminous roof renovations. The resulting bond is often stronger than the foam board itself. It’s a reliable solution for heavy-duty bonding where structural integrity is the priority.
Fast Tack Contact Sprays for Vertical Surfaces
When you’re installing wall insulation, you need an adhesive that fights gravity. Fast tack contact sprays provide an immediate grab that prevents boards from slipping. To get the best results, use a web spray pattern. This creates a spider-web-like texture that maximises the surface area of the glue. For heavy boards or difficult overhead sections, a two-way stick method is superior. Applying the spray to both the board and the wall creates a fuse-like bond that is much stronger than a single-sided application. It’s the most efficient way to organise a large-scale wall installation without needing temporary supports.

How to Apply Spray Adhesives for Professional Results
Applying a spray adhesive for foam insulation boards requires more than just a quick coat. Professional results depend on the relationship between the nozzle distance and the speed of your hand. You should hold the canister or gun approximately 10 to 20 centimetres from the surface. This ensures the spray pattern remains consistent and prevents the adhesive from pooling in one spot. Maintaining a steady, overlapping motion is the most effective way to ensure no areas are missed. Safety is a priority during this stage. Always work in a well-ventilated space to manage solvent vapours. You should wear appropriate personal protective equipment, including nitrile gloves and a suitable respirator mask. If you are working in a confined area, use mechanical ventilation to keep the air moving.
Surface Preparation and Environmental Conditions
Masonry surfaces must be free from dust, grease, and loose debris. Use a stiff brush to clear the wall before you begin. Applying adhesive to a damp surface is a common mistake that leads to premature bond failure. The moisture creates a barrier that prevents the glue from penetrating the substrate properly. Temperature is equally critical for the chemistry of the bond. If the environment is too cold, the adhesive will become thick and the spray pattern will narrow. This reduces coverage and slows down the curing speed significantly. Aim for an ambient temperature between 15 and 25 degrees Celsius for optimal flow and performance.
Spray Patterns and Open Times for Insulation
You should aim for 80 to 100 percent coverage on both the board and the substrate to ensure a permanent bond. A thin, translucent layer is usually insufficient for heavy insulation panels. You can identify when the adhesive has reached the correct tack by using the knuckle test. Touch the adhesive with your knuckle; if it feels sticky but does not transfer to your skin, it is ready to bond. This specific state prevents the panels from sliding on vertical surfaces. To avoid overspray, use masking tapes on finished surfaces and surrounding areas. This keeps the workspace clean and ensures the adhesive only goes where it’s needed.

Frequently Asked Questions
Is it safe to use any spray adhesive on polystyrene insulation boards?
No, you cannot use any standard adhesive on polystyrene boards because many contain aggressive solvents. These chemicals will cause the foam to melt and lose its structural integrity almost immediately. You must always select a non-chlorinated or specialised spray adhesive for foam insulation boards that is clearly labelled as polystyrene safe. This ensures a permanent bond without the risk of chemical degradation to the expanded or extruded foam panels.
How much spray adhesive do I need for a standard insulation project?
How much spray adhesive for foam insulation boards you need depends on the delivery method. A standard 500ml aerosol can generally covers between 3.5 and 5 square metres depending on the substrate. For larger industrial projects, a 22-litre canister system is far more efficient as it provides a much higher yield and reduces the cost per square metre. Always account for substrate porosity, as porous masonry will absorb more adhesive than foil-faced panels.
Can I use spray adhesive to fix insulation boards to a concrete wall?
You can certainly use spray adhesive to fix insulation to concrete, provided the surface is clean and dry. Concrete is a porous material, so it tends to absorb the liquid adhesive quickly. To prevent a weak bond, you may need to apply a slightly heavier coat or use a dedicated primer first. This seals the surface and ensures the adhesive remains on the surface to grip the insulation board securely.
How long does it take for insulation spray adhesive to fully cure?
Most contact spray adhesives reach a tack-ready state within two to five minutes after application. Whilst the initial bond is immediate, it usually takes a full 24 hours for the adhesive to reach its maximum structural strength. Polyurethane-based adhesives rely on moisture in the air to cure, so the exact timing can vary slightly based on local humidity levels and ambient temperatures. Avoid putting stress on the boards during this initial curing phase.
What is the difference between a one way and two way stick application?
One way application involves spraying adhesive onto only one surface, usually the insulation board itself. A two way stick application requires you to spray both the board and the wall substrate. We recommend the two way method for all vertical or overhead installations. This creates a much stronger fused bond that provides the immediate grab necessary to prevent heavy insulation panels from slipping or falling whilst the adhesive cures.
Does temperature affect how well the spray adhesive bonds to the foam?
Temperature significantly impacts the performance and spray pattern of the adhesive. In cold weather, the liquid becomes more viscous, which leads to a narrower spray and uneven coverage. For the best results, you should store and apply the adhesive in temperatures between 15 and 25 degrees Celsius. This ensures the chemical components react correctly, providing the optimal tack and curing speed required for a professional, long-lasting installation.
Can I use spray adhesive for underfloor heating insulation boards?
Yes, spray adhesives are an excellent choice for underfloor heating projects because they allow for rapid installation. However, you must ensure the adhesive is rated for the specific temperatures the system will reach. The bond needs to remain flexible enough to handle the expansion and contraction caused by thermal cycling. Using a high-quality industrial spray ensures the boards stay flat against the subfloor, which is vital for even heat distribution.
What should I do if the adhesive gets on the face of the insulation board?
If adhesive lands on the face of the board, you should remove it immediately using a specialist adhesive cleaner. Do not allow the glue to dry, as it becomes much harder to clear without damaging the surface. Before using any solvent-based cleaner, test it on a small scrap piece of insulation. This confirms the cleaner won’t melt the foam, which is a common risk when working with expanded polystyrene or sensitive finishes.
